When two girls called Ursula meet...

… it’s a special occasion. That’s because the name Ursula is quite rare in the US. While it’s still a name in use, lately, only approximately 2 out of 100,000 girls have been named Ursula. In the SmartGenius ranking, Ursula is #4,157 on the list of most common girls names. If you polled the whole US population – children, adults and seniors – you’d find less than one in 10,000 to be named Ursula.

With six letters, the name Ursula is of average length. In fact, 28% of all common first names in the US consist of exactly six letters. 24% of all first names are shorter, while 48% have seven letters or more. On average, first names in the US (not counting hyphenated names) are 6.5 letters long. There are no significant differences between boys' and girls' names.
